There is inpatient and outpatient drug rehab, but there are some sub-categories of outpatient drug and alcohol treatment in Bethel from which to choose. Regular outpatient care is not invasive and clients usually participate in counseling and therapy a few times per week. Comprehensive outpatient rehabs offer therapy and counseling much like normal outpatient, but on a more accelerated schedule that also accommodates family and work life.
An outpatient drug rehab option called Day Treatment or Partial Hospitalization is said to be the most intensive type of outpatient rehab available. Clients can return to a sober-living program or home every day, but will spend most of the day involved in outpatient treatment services. Day treatment and partial hospitalization outpatient alcohol or drug rehab is perfect for individuals who have recently finished an inpatient program, but still need to keep a strong system of support while they become more confident about a sober life. These programs also usually offer a broader array of care that normal outpatient may not offer, including medication management, dual diagnosis treatment, and alternative therapies.
It is common for people in outpatient alcohol or drug treatment or after treatment in outpatient drug and alcohol treatment to experience a relapse. In these cases inpatient treatment would ideally be the next logical step.
